What is it?

Well, I was told that there was a program to give skill ID's a while back. I searched the forums and never found it. I don't know if maybe it got taken down or what, but I couldn't find it. So I decided I would make one myself. At first it was just for me, then I decided to give it to the other GM's on MeahWoW, then I figured what the hell why not post it here. So here it is. I coded it with VB cause VB = Noob, and I am nub, so bear with me with it's shittyness. <3

Remember, this only works for skill ID's such as "Enchanting" "Bows" "Orcish"

How To Run It:

Extract the IDGen folder. Run "IDGEN" (The Setup file, it's on the very right)

I'm Nub with VB so thats all I know how to do. If anyone wants to help me out to make it better, that'd be great.

How to Use it:

Type in your skill name in the box that says "Skill Name". Then hit generate and the number below is the Skill ID.
